Output d59e831f18f52cef6ff337eeab357f24d4b6d5608045d79ea49412608e8dc70b:1

value
42418355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 265b4cae09b1fef0cb591459db31a9e5fe33567f OP_EQUAL
address
35BpySEeNoMqWoDje3f8ejJmdLJx3daiBE
transaction
d59e831f18f52cef6ff337eeab357f24d4b6d5608045d79ea49412608e8dc70b